What Is a Lab Test Sieve Shaker?
A Lab Test Sieve Shaker, also known as a test sieve shaker, analytical sieve shaker, or laboratory screening machine, is a precision instrument used for particle size analysis, grading, filtration, and impurity testing in laboratory and quality control environments. By combining a vibratory drive system with standardized test sieves of different mesh sizes, the equipment separates materials into multiple particle size fractions, enabling accurate determination of particle size distribution and product consistency. Lab Test Sieve Shakers are widely used in industries such as food processing, pharmaceuticals, chemicals, metallurgy, mining, ceramics, abrasives, and scientific research.

Applications of the Lab Test Sieve Shaker
Different industries have varying priorities when it comes to Lab Test Sieve Shakers: The food and pharmaceutical industries place greater emphasis on equipment hygiene standards and zero contamination; the chemical and new materials industries prioritize high precision and the ability to screen special materials (such as powders prone to agglomeration); while the metallurgy and building materials industries place greater importance on equipment durability and processing capacity. Therefore, when selecting a model, it is essential to consider specific material characteristics and industry standards. Working Principle of Lab Test Sieve Shaker
The laboratory sieve shaker uses a vertical vibration motor as the vibration source. The vibration motor drives the upper vibration plate to vibrate, and the vibration is transmitted to the Φ200 screen frame mounted above it.
Then the screen frame that needs to detect the mesh size material particles with mesh apertures are screened to the lower sieve frame, so that only materials with the same particle size remain in each layer of test sieves, achieving separation of different particle sizes and determining the particle size composition of the material, so that the materials in the Φ200 type sieve frame can be very effectively It serves the purpose of filtering, classifying and screening.
Application Method:
Step 1: Assembly Order: The screen frames must be stacked in order of mesh size, from largest to smallest, and from top to bottom.
Step 2: Securing: A clamping device (such as a clamping band) must be used to securely fasten the entire set of screen frames into a single unit to prevent material leakage or screen frame displacement during the screening process.
Step 3: Place on a Level Surface: The equipment must be placed on a stable, level work surface.
Step 4: Screen Inspection: Before use, check that the screen is intact and free of damage or blockages.
Step 5: Cleaning and Maintenance: Clean the equipment promptly after use to prevent material residue from hardening and clogging the mesh openings.
